"Tell Me Baby, What's Your Story..." Part 2

Using Part 1 we now can build a story about any one part of our life. I know what your thinking, but it is not interesting. Well I used to think that way, but no more. Watch and see.

SETTING -- Last Night here at the Abaroa house

PLOT -- Thinking about how I can impress C.C. Chapman with my writing abilities as a Digital Dad with Teenagers when suddenly an argument breaks out between my wife and our 17 year old over the use of the phone. The Teen says to her mother, "You better give me the phone or I'm going to hurt you!". "Fred!" calls the mother for the Digital Dad to intervene. The Dad tries to get both sides of the story and daughter says, "Fine! She can have the phone I'll just use Skype on the computer."

CONFLICT-- Man vs Teenager

CHARACTER -- Mother, Teenager, Digital Dad

POINT OF VIEW -- That of the Digital Dad

THEME -- There are so many tools for communication today. Telling a teen "You can't use the phone, its time to get in bed" isn't conveying what you really want to happen. When need a vocabulary that is all inclusive as to every tool used for communication.

So this is a typical night, but you can see where it can get interesting. In Part 3 I will actually write the story. Till then fill out the story outline from above for several parts of your life, Your childhood, your first date, A time when you ate at Costa Vida, the first day on the job, meeting that golden client, anything. You'll begin to see how much your life's experiences have to offer.
